Analysis
Mauritius recorded 88.9% for private credit by deposit money banks to gdp in 2021.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 7.2% on the previous year and down 0.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, private credit by deposit money banks to gdp in Mauritius peaked at 106.3% in 2013 and was at its lowest, 11.0%, in 1963.
Mauritius ranks 34th of 187 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

About this data
Private credit by deposit money banks and other financial institutions to GDP, calculated using the following deflation method: {(0.5)*[Ft/P_et + Ft-1/P_et-1]}/[GDPt/P_at] where F is credit to the private sector, P_e is end-of period CPI, and P_a is average annual CPI. Raw data are from the electronic version of the IMF’s International Financial Statistics. Private credit by deposit money banks (IFS line 22d); GDP in local currency (IFS line 99B..ZF or, if not available, line 99B.CZF); end-of period CPI (IFS line 64M..ZF or, if not available, 64Q..ZF); and average annual CPI is calculated using the monthly CPI values (IFS line 64M..ZF).
